ここ一番で発揮できる集中力を手に入れる方法

そろばんが育む集中力

こんにちは、そろけん塾です。

 

現代社会では、スマートフォンやSNS、ゲームなど、あらゆる情報が目まぐるしく飛び交い、私たちの集中力は常に奪われがちです。そのような時代において、「集中力」を鍛えることは、子どもから大人まで、誰にとっても重要なスキルとなっています。そこで注目されるのが そろばん です。そろばんは単なる計算道具ではなく、脳を活性化し、集中力を養い、ひいては人生を豊かにする大きな力を持っています。

そろばんが集中力を高める理由

そろばんを使った学習は、頭の中で素早く計算をする「珠算式暗算」のトレーニングを通じて、一瞬で数字を認識し、処理する能力 を養います。このプロセスでは、一つひとつの計算を正確に行うために、深い集中が求められます。少しでも気が散ると計算ミスにつながるため、自然と「今、目の前のことに集中する習慣」が身につきます。

目の前のことに集中することの重要性はこちら>>

また、そろばんの練習は「継続的な努力」を必要とするため、コツコツと学ぶ姿勢が身につきます。例えば、そろばん教室に通う子どもたちは、級や段の試験を目指しながら、日々コツコツと練習を重ねます。この過程で、単なる計算力だけでなく、物事にじっくり取り組む姿勢や粘り強さが養われるのです。

そろばんがもたらす集中力の変化

例えば、小学校に入る前は落ち着きがなく、何かを続けて取り組むのが苦手だった子どもが、そろばんを始めたことで、机に向かう習慣が身についたという話はよくあります。最初は「すぐに飽きてしまうのでは」と心配していた親御さんも、そろばんを通じて、子どもが「一つのことに集中する力」を身につけたことに驚くことが多いのです。

また、大人になってからそろばんを学び直すことで、仕事の効率が向上したという話もあります。例えば、会計士や経理の仕事をしている人がそろばんを取り入れたことで、暗算のスピードが上がり、ミスが減ったというケースも。さらに、そろばんを趣味として続けることで、脳トレ の効果を実感し、「記憶力が向上した」と感じる人も少なくありません。

そろばんを学ぶことで得られる豊かな人生

そろばんの魅力は、計算力や集中力を高めることにとどまりません。学ぶ過程で得られる「継続する力」「挑戦する楽しさ」「自分の成長を実感する喜び」は、人生のあらゆる場面で役立ちます。

例えば、受験勉強や仕事で難題に直面したとき、そろばんで培った集中力と忍耐力が大きな助けになります。また、コツコツ努力を積み重ねることで成功を手にする経験は、「努力は報われる」という強い自信につながります。

そろばんは年齢を問わず楽しめるため、シニア世代にも適しています。指先を使って計算することで、脳が刺激され、認知機能の維持に役立つと考えられています。実際に、高齢者施設でそろばんを導入したところ、利用者が自然と集中し、コミュニケーションの機会が増えたという事例もあります。

そろばんで集中力を鍛え、豊かな人生を

そろばんは、単なる計算ツールではなく、楽しみながら集中力を高め、心を豊かにする学び です。子どもから大人まで、年齢を問わず誰もが取り組めるそろばん学習は、現代社会においてますます価値を増しています。

「もっと集中できるようになりたい」

「粘り強く取り組む力をつけたい」

「思考を素早く巡らせたい」

――そんな想いがあるなら、そろばんがぴったりかもしれません。楽しみながら鍛えられるこの学びが、あなたの人生をより充実したものにする第一歩になるでしょう。

 

 

↓そろばん選びはこれで解決↓

関連記事

  そろばん選びはこれで解決! こんにちは、そろけん塾です。   そろばんを買おうと思ったときに、『どんなそろばんを買えばいいの?』、『初心者に最適なそろばんは?』と悩む方は多いと思います。 […]

 

『無料のフラッシュ暗算で集中力アップ』はこちら>>

最新情報をチェックしよう!

document.addEventListener("DOMContentLoaded", function () { let digit = 1; let count = 5; let speed = 1000; let numbers = []; let sum = 0; let currentIndex = 0; let interval; const canvas = document.getElementById("flash-canvas"); const ctx = canvas.getContext("2d"); function updateDisplay() { document.getElementById("digit-display").textContent = digit; document.getElementById("count-display").textContent = count; document.getElementById("speed-display").textContent = speed + "ms"; } document.getElementById("digit-slider").addEventListener("input", function () { digit = parseInt(this.value); updateDisplay(); }); document.getElementById("count-slider").addEventListener("input", function () { count = parseInt(this.value); updateDisplay(); }); document.getElementById("speed-slider").addEventListener("input", function () { speed = parseInt(this.value); updateDisplay(); }); function drawNumber(number) { ctx.clearRect(0, 0, canvas.width, canvas.height); ctx.font = "50px Arial"; ctx.fillStyle = "white"; ctx.textAlign = "center"; ctx.textBaseline = "middle"; ctx.fillText(number, canvas.width / 2, canvas.height / 2); } document.getElementById("start-button").addEventListener("click", function () { numbers = []; sum = 0; currentIndex = 0; document.getElementById("result-message").textContent = ""; document.getElementById("answer-input").value = ""; for (let i = 0; i < count; i++) { let num = Math.floor(Math.random() * (10 ** digit)); numbers.push(num); sum += num; } function showNextNumber() { if (currentIndex < numbers.length) { drawNumber(numbers[currentIndex]); currentIndex++; interval = setTimeout(showNextNumber, speed); } else { ctx.clearRect(0, 0, canvas.width, canvas.height); document.getElementById("question-area").textContent = "答えを入力してください"; } } showNextNumber(); }); document.getElementById("check-answer").addEventListener("click", function () { let userAnswer = parseInt(document.getElementById("answer-input").value, 10); if (userAnswer === sum) { document.getElementById("result-message").textContent = "正解!🎉"; document.getElementById("result-message").style.color = "green"; } else { document.getElementById("result-message").textContent = "不正解 😢 正解は " + sum; document.getElementById("result-message").style.color = "red"; } }); updateDisplay(); }); #flash-canvas { background-color: black; border-radius: 10px; display: block; margin: 10px auto; } input[type="range"] { width: 100%; } button { background-color: #008CBA; color: white; padding: 10px; border: none; border-radius: 5px; cursor: pointer; } button:hover { background-color: #005f73; }